Emergency Tarping to Prevent Further Damage in Camden County

When you contact for emergency roofing during bad weather, the first thing we do is lay a protective covering on your roof. This is to prevent further harm to your business building’s interior and structure.

We offer emergency tarping to cover the hole in the roof until the weather improves. We can then inspect the damage completely, make the required repairs, and potentially assist you with your insurance claim.

Here are some of the more basic roofing materials used and the roofing costs to think about per one hundred square feet.

If the qualified roofing contractors install them, lots of asphalt shingle manufacturers supply warranty to their products particularly. Asphalt shingles might vary from 30 to 35 dollars for every single hundred square feet.

Another roof material that takes the form of shingles is those made from wood. The first type, number one, is more advised for roof since they are more long lasting, the 3rd and second are much better for sidings. Wood shingles roofing expense varieties from 80 to 170 dollars. roofing product that uses wood from cedar is the wood shakes roofing material. They are utilized to supply a natural appearance, they are either sawed or hand split. Its distinct look has a side with an irregular unique look from the others while the other side has a natural thinner line for a tapered appearance. Wood shakes are categorized by their weight and their sizes. Roof costs for wood shake are from 70 to a hundred dollars for each one hundred square feet.

The most resilient roofing material is made either from clay or concrete. Because of their weight, clay or concrete roof materials might require extra weight in the rafters including more to the roofing expenses which may run with the roofing products between 150 to 400 dollars per a hundred square feet location.

Flat Roofs

Flat roofs are an excellent method to keep a structure safe from water. Understanding precisely what to do with a flat roof will guarantee you have a working roofing system that will last a long period of time.

They might look good, and are extremely common, flat roofings do need routine upkeep and in-depth repair work in order to effectively prevent water infiltration. You'll be happy with your flat roofing for a very long time if this is done properly.

Flat roofing systems aren't as popular and/or glamorous as its more recent equivalents, such as slate, tile, or copper roofs. They are simply as crucial and need even more attention. In order to prevent getting rid of cash on short-term repairs, you must understand exactly how flat roofing systems are designed, the numerous kinds of flat roofs that are offered, and the importance of routine inspection and maintenance.

A flat roof system works by offering a waterproof membrane over a building. It consists of one or more layers of hydrophobic materials that is placed over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is normally placed in between roofing system membrane.

Flashing, or thin strips of material such as copper, intersect with the membrane and the other structure components to prevent water seepage. The water is then directed to drains pipes, downspouts, and gutters by the roofing system's small pitch.

There are four most common kinds of flat roofing systems. Noted in order of increasing sturdiness and cost,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, built-up or multiple-ply, and flat-seamed metal. They can vary an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roofing that is used over and existing roofing system, to $20 per square foot or more for brand-new metal roofing systems.

Utilized considering that the 1890s, asphalt roll roofing usually includes one layer of asphalt-saturated natural or fiberglass base felts that are applied over roofing system fel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and usually covered with a granular mineral surface. The seams are normally covered over with a roof compound. It can last about 10 years.

Single-ply membrane roof is the latest type of roof product. It is frequently utilized to change multiple-ply roofing systems. 10 to 12 year warranties are normal, but appropriate installation is important and maintenance is still required.

Built-up or multiple-ply roof, likewise known as BUR, is made of overlapping rolls of saturated or coated felts or mats that are interspersed with layers of bitumen and emerged with a granular roofing ballast, sheet, or tile pavers that are used to safeguard the underlying materials from the weather condition. BURs are designed to last 10 to 30 years, which depends on the materials used.

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a finishing of asphalt or coal tar. Since the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es checking and keeping the joints of the roofing system tough.

Finally, flat-seamed roofing systems have actually been used because the 19 th century. Made from little p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last numerous decades depending on the quality of the direct exposure, upkeep, and material to the elements.

Galvanized metal does require regular painting in order to avoid rust and split joints need to be resoldered. Other metal surfaces, such as copper, can become pitted and pinholed from acid raid and generally requires changing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less-steel are favored as lasting flat roofs.
